    Just finished viewing the great Oscar nominated film from 1958, SEPARATE TABLES (July 13, 2015) The film is based on two one act plays by Terrance Rattigan fused together to make one film about the lives of various people staying at an English seaside resort Hotel. Mr. Rattigan is partly responsible for the screenplay which is an exceptionally good one. Add a terrific cast including Oscar Winners David Niven (Best Actor, 1958, for Separate Tables) and Dame Wendy Hiller ( Best Supporting Actress Winner) But we get more from Deborah Kerr in her very superior Oscar nominated performance for this film, Burt Lancaster, Rita Hayworth, Rod Taylor and two veteran great Dames, Gladys Cooper and Kathleen Nesbitt. The subject matter is strictly adult fare, quite frank for a film from the late 50's. An ensemble cast of great pros makes this a must see film!
